Experiment with visual arts conventions and techniques, including exploration of techniques used by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ander artists, to represent a theme, concept or idea in their artwork

Elaborations
combining and adapting materials, techniques, technologies and art making processes, reflecting upon techniques used by artists including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ander artists

investigating how different combinations of techniques can represent a theme, concept or idea, for example, applying paint with different tools to create different textures
Considering viewpoints – psychology: For example – Why and how does an artwork make you feel emotional? Can you apply a similar technique to your artwork?
observing how artists select and apply different visual arts techniques to represent themes, concepts and ideas and considering how they could use these in their own art making
combining, adapting and manipulating images and objects from several sources
Considering viewpoints – forms: For example – Why did the artist choose this style of representation? What other forms and styles suit this message?
